Runbook: Pennywhistle notification fan-out backpressure. When the fan-out workers fall behind, the outbox table balloons and delivery latency spikes — you'll see it first in the Dovetail queue-depth graph. Don't just scale workers; check whether a single noisy tenant is flooding the topic, and throttle them via the tenant config first. If you do scale, bump FANOUT_WORKERS in the deploy env, redeploy, and watch for drain within ten minutes. The workers authenticate to the broker with a credential set on the next line of the env file.

env line for tagaf-yahif: LEDGER_TOKEN29=a7e22fd0ee7d43436e62c1c3439fb

# Product-Line Retirement: Garrowtech Axion Series (Managers Only)

Axion series is retired end of Q4. No new orders after October. Existing stock sells at list until depleted; no discounting without sign-off from Dana Ferrick. Support continues 18 months for contracted accounts only. Sales leads: migrate pipeline to the Meridex line and update forecasts this week. Customer comms go out after the partner briefing.

The confidential planning note follows below.

internal memo for tagef-hadup: Gross margin on Ulaath came in at 15 percent against a plan of 5 percent. Only 7 of the 120 pilot accounts renewed Ulaath, so a churn review is set for October 15.

## Gridsmith Plugin Onboarding

Gridsmith generates crosswords from themed word lists. Plugins supply scoring hooks and fill constraints via the `gridsmith-sdk` interface. Keep hooks pure; no network calls during fill. Test against the sample 15x15 harness before submitting. Submissions are reviewed weekly. Sandbox keys are issued on request. Send questions and submission packages to the address below.

escalation mailbox, kagef-kawef: frador_zorix@tolvaqlabs.internal

## CharSift Environments

CharSift detects encoding on uploaded text files. Three environments: dev, staging, prod. Dev uses a reduced detector model; staging mirrors prod minus the quarantine bucket. Prod runs two replicas behind the Farrow gateway. Confidence thresholds differ per environment — do not copy dev values upward. Staging resets nightly. Prod currently runs with the following configuration values.

deployment values, tajog-tawif:
zorael:
  pin: 1808
  metrics_host: metrics.zorael.zemvarsys.internal
  tenant: prair
  seal: seal_e49e3ef4